Econfina Blue Gar Glow

Description:
One of the resident gar along the bank of the spring run shines against the blanket of green that covers the bottom. Spotted GarLepisosteus oculatusBlue Springs Recreation Area Econfina Creek Water Management Area Northwest Florida Water Management District Washington County, Florida Olympus OM-D E-M5 14-42mm II Lens PT-EP08 Underwater Housing, PPO-EP01 Lens Port & 14-42mm Zoom Gear
